In this work we propose the model of the initial stage of bioactive coating deposition with the highlighting of some structural surface element. The mathematical model includes the diffusion equations in the solid and liquid phases, taking into account ion transport under the influence of the electric field (for each type of ions) and boundary conditions. The numerical solution of diffusion problem is discussed when the dynamics of the initial coating growth for various surface forms had been studied.
